Finally got back in to the studio last week with Banga to finish this tune off seeing I wasn't happy with it the first time. Fattened the bassline, got a new vocal in the breakdown, ditched the trancey riff, ditched the first breakdown and mixed the acid up.

Cheers Marc, that's EXACTLY the kind of feedback I was wanting. Thanks man. smile

I'll disagree to an extent in that tune shouldn't really be going anywhere stratospheric anyway, it's just funky warmup tackle with a good groove, well, that's my intention anyway. But I'll still have a think about it, see if I can come up with a few ideas after the breakdown. smile

I actually want the acid to be prominent in the mix as it's the main part of the tune, especially after I ditched the trancey riff.
Jay, cheers for pointing that out, I'll tell banga to ran the acid through a low-cut filter to try and get a bit more separation in the mix. I'm thinking it masks the bassline waaay too much, but I still want the acid to be very prominent tho'. Should be achievable yeah?

Thanks guys, good, honest, harsh feedback is exactly what I want.

It's hard for me to say really mate as I only listened to the track on the Mono speaker on my Mac. I would ask him to remove some of the low freq's anyway, but I would definately put the acid a bit further back. Take 3dB off it & see how it sits in the mix, I'm pretty sure that will make it sound more together.
